La ruta de aprendizaje de un desarrollador web en 2024

Victor Robles WEB
1 Dec 202328:26

Summary

TLDREste video ofrece una ruta de aprendizaje detallada para convertirse en desarrollador web durante el año. Se destacan las tecnologías esenciales como HTML, CSS, JavaScript y frameworks como React y Angular. Además, se recomienda aprender preprocesadores como Sass y lenguajes de backend como PHP y SQL. El video también sugiere familiarizarse con herramientas de desarrollo como Git y Visual Studio Code. La ruta está diseñada para preparar a los estudiantes desde cero hasta ser capaces de trabajar profesionalmente en desarrollo web. Se incluyen cursos y recursos adicionales para profundizar en cada tema.

Takeaways

  • 🚀 Este año es espectacular para aprender desarrollo web y trabajar en el sector.
  • 🔧 Hay muchas herramientas y tecnologías nuevas que pueden ser abrumadoras para los novatos.
  • 📚 El video proporciona una ruta de aprendizaje paso a paso para convertirse en desarrollador web.
  • 🔗 HTML es la estructura básica de todas las páginas web, similar al esqueleto de un ser humano.
  • 🎨 CSS se utiliza para dar estilo y apariencia visual a las páginas web, como la carrocería de un coche.
  • 🛠️ Aprender un preprocesador CSS como Sass es útil para añadir características avanzadas y facilitar el trabajo.
  • 🌐 Los frameworks CSS como Bootstrap y Tailwind son importantes para el trabajo profesional y ahorrar tiempo.
  • 📜 JavaScript es esencial para dar interactividad y funcionalidad dinámica a las páginas web.
  • 💻 Aprender jQuery, aunque no sea lo más moderno, es importante porque todavía se usa mucho en el trabajo.
  • 🚀 TypeScript añade tipos de datos a JavaScript, lo que permite programar de manera más robusta y controlada.
  • 🔄 Aprender un framework de JavaScript como React o Angular es crucial para crear aplicaciones web modernas y dinámicas.
  • 🗄️ PHP y SQL son fundamentales para el desarrollo del backend y la gestión de bases de datos.
  • 📦 Los frameworks PHP como Laravel y Symfony facilitan el desarrollo de aplicaciones web robustas y escalables.
  • 🌱 Node.js permite utilizar JavaScript en el lado del servidor, siendo ideal para construir APIs y servicios web.
  • 🐍 Python y Django son opciones potentes para el desarrollo web backend, aunque menos demandadas que las anteriores.
  • ⌨️ Dominar la terminal y Git es esencial para trabajar de manera eficiente y colaborativa en proyectos de desarrollo.
  • 🖥️ Visual Studio Code es el editor de código preferido, y aprender a utilizarlo a fondo mejora la productividad.
  • 🏆 Seguir esta ruta de aprendizaje ayudará a conseguir trabajo como desarrollador web este año.

Q & A

  • ¿Cuál es el propósito principal del video?

    -El propósito principal del video es ofrecer una ruta de aprendizaje detallada para convertirse en desarrollador web durante el año.

  • ¿Cuál es el primer paso en la ruta de aprendizaje para desarrolladores web?

    -El primer paso es aprender HTML, que es el lenguaje de marcas más importante en internet y la estructura base de una página web.

  • ¿Qué es CSS y para qué sirve?

    -CSS es un lenguaje de estilos que se utiliza para dar apariencia y estética visual a una página web, permitiendo estilizar los elementos de HTML.

  • ¿Por qué es importante aprender un preprocesador CSS como Sass?

    -Aprender un preprocesador CSS como Sass es importante porque permite dotar a CSS de características de lenguajes de programación, facilitando el trabajo y la gestión de estilos de manera más eficiente.

  • ¿Qué es JavaScript y por qué es crucial en el desarrollo web?

    -JavaScript es un lenguaje de programación que permite darle interactividad a una página web, haciendo que los elementos respondan a acciones del usuario, como clics y formularios.

  • ¿Por qué se recomienda aprender jQuery después de JavaScript?

    -Se recomienda aprender jQuery porque, aunque no es lo más moderno, es muy solicitado en el ámbito laboral y facilita muchas tareas comunes en el desarrollo web.

  • ¿Qué ventajas ofrece TypeScript sobre JavaScript?

    -TypeScript ofrece ventajas sobre JavaScript como el uso de tipos de datos, lo que permite programar de manera más robusta y segura, además de compatibilidades con características avanzadas.

  • ¿Qué frameworks de JavaScript son esenciales para aprender según el video?

    -Los frameworks esenciales para aprender son React y Angular, ya que permiten crear aplicaciones web dinámicas y son muy demandados en el mercado laboral.

  • ¿Qué lenguajes y tecnologías se deben aprender para el desarrollo backend según el video?

    -Para el desarrollo backend, se deben aprender PHP y SQL, ya que son fundamentales para gestionar bases de datos y realizar programación del lado del servidor.

  • ¿Por qué es útil aprender Node.js y MongoDB?

    -Es útil aprender Node.js y MongoDB porque permiten utilizar JavaScript en el servidor y trabajar con bases de datos no relacionales, lo que es ideal para crear APIs y aplicaciones web modernas.

  • ¿Qué beneficios ofrece aprender Python y Django para el desarrollo web?

    -Aprender Python y Django ofrece beneficios como la facilidad de aprendizaje del lenguaje Python y la robustez de Django para crear aplicaciones web completas y seguras.

  • ¿Por qué es importante dominar el uso de la terminal y Git?

    -Dominar el uso de la terminal y Git es importante porque permite trabajar de manera más eficiente, gestionar proyectos en equipo y mantener el control de versiones en el desarrollo de software.

  • ¿Cuál es el papel de Visual Studio Code en el aprendizaje del desarrollo web?

    -Visual Studio Code es un editor de código muy popular y potente que, al ser dominado, puede optimizar y facilitar mucho el trabajo diario de un desarrollador web.

Outlines

plate

Esta sección está disponible solo para usuarios con suscripción. Por favor, mejora tu plan para acceder a esta parte.

Mejorar ahora

Mindmap

plate

Esta sección está disponible solo para usuarios con suscripción. Por favor, mejora tu plan para acceder a esta parte.

Mejorar ahora

Keywords

plate

Esta sección está disponible solo para usuarios con suscripción. Por favor, mejora tu plan para acceder a esta parte.

Mejorar ahora

Highlights

plate

Esta sección está disponible solo para usuarios con suscripción. Por favor, mejora tu plan para acceder a esta parte.

Mejorar ahora

Transcripts

plate

Esta sección está disponible solo para usuarios con suscripción. Por favor, mejora tu plan para acceder a esta parte.

Mejorar ahora
Rate This

5.0 / 5 (0 votes)

Etiquetas Relacionadas
Desarrollo webHTMLCSSJavaScriptFrameworksAprendizajeNuevas tecnologíasProgramaciónCursos onlineFrontendBackend